How Was The Great Barrier Reef Created? There's nothing like the Great Barrier Reef! It's the largest coral reef system in the world, made up of around 3,000 individual reefs and 900 beautiful islands. Stretching an incredible 2,600 kilometers along the coast of Australia, this natural wonder is truly breathtaking. What makes it even more special is that it accounts for about 10% of all the coral reef ecosystems on the planet. Besides the massive size, it is also one of the most complex and famous natural systems Earth has to offer. But how was it formed, who gave it the name, and what makes it so unique?
